Byron Bay Holiday Guide Archives :. The "Road to the Soul" Goes Through the Stomach

by Franco & Lella Gimelli

Fruit

Going to a restaurant that keeps the culinary culture of its own country of origin is like starting a journey in the same country.


Whoever wants to alter those things that are the characteristic of each dish means first of all that they don't want to understand the ABCs of that country that they are visiting.


Our local eating houses try as far as possible to keep the recipes that are tied to the tradition. For instance at our place when we bring to the table those plates that bring the substantial taste of Italy, these dishes bring you the flavour of our history. Not for nostalgia reasons, but only for genuineness.


When we eat something that brings back memories of soups, pasta, or main dishes of Italy, like those ones that we were accustomed to taste during our youth, it nearly brings tears to the eyes by the emotion of revisiting those flavours.
